Understanding the Importance of Coordinating Plumbing and Electrical in Kitchen Remodels

Integrating plumbing and electrical work in a kitchen renovation prevents the major disruptions that often derail numerous renovations. Plumbing work includes setting up water lines, waste pipes, vents, and kitchen fixtures such as sinks, dishwashers, garbage disposals, and water filtration systems. Every component demands accurate placement for correct water flow, adequate venting, and easy access. Electrical work covers laying electrical wiring, locating outlets, mounting lights, and providing dedicated circuits for major kitchen appliances such as refrigerators, stoves, microwaves, and ovens. When the trades function without coordination, conflicts arise—pipes can block planned electrical pathways, outlets are located improperly near sinks lacking required GFCI devices, leading to safety risks and code non-compliance.

Industry data consistently shows that lack of coordination leads to rework costs that can increase overall expenses in the range of 20 to 40%. Trades waiting for each other for previous work, or required to redo finished sections, increase both duration and expense. Safety concerns escalate further—leaks near live wires or missing GFCI coverage near water raise the risk of shocks and water-related damage. In the rough-in phase, when walls and floors are open, proper alignment permits best placement plus future adaptability, like extra wiring for upcoming smart devices and tailoring lighting to cabinet designs. The Ideal Sequence for Plumbing and Electrical Work in a Kitchen Remodel

The optimal order for kitchen remodel plumbing electrical work follows a logical order designed to optimize performance, reduces potential conflicts, and ensures code compliance from the start. Work starts with demolition phase, clearing existing cabinets, countertops, floors, and walls to expose the structural framework and enable exact assessments. Once the space is cleared, plumbing rough-in takes priority: running new supply lines, drains, and vents, prioritizing gravity-fed systems for sinks and disposals. Island fixture plumbing needs accurate floor preparation to prevent interference with structural elements.

After plumbing rough-in, electrical rough-in comes next. Electricians install outlet boxes, run wiring for lighting, switches, and dedicated circuits, and make preparations for under-cabinet illumination, hanging fixtures, and appliance hookups. Placing electrical after plumbing enables wiring to bypass pipes and venting, minimizing chances of damage or corrections. GFCI protection is installed in required locations, particularly countertops and zones near water sources, while AFCI devices safeguard circuits that continue from adjacent rooms into the kitchen. This progression facilitates organized routing and ideal outlet placement for convenience and security.

Inspections occur after rough-ins to confirm adherence prior to drywall covering the work. Finishing stages return trades for hookups, trim fitting, fixture installation, and testing. Plumbing leads electrical because drainage relies on slope and accurate positioning—modifications prove easier before wiring is fixed. Electrical then adapts to the plumbing layout, providing best outlet locations and lighting arrangement. Navigating Permits and Building Codes for Kitchen Remodel Plumbing Electrical in Contra Costa County

Permits and building codes are non-negotiable elements of kitchen remodel plumbing electrical within Contra Costa County. All changes involving structural work, plumbing shifts, or electrical additions needs authorization from the local Building Inspection Division. Applications are submitted through the ePermits system, and fees determined by project valuation. Rough-in and final inspections verify compliance with safety and performance requirements, preventing fines or resale complications. For official details, refer to Contra Costa County permit guidelines.

Plumbing codes mandate proper venting for drains, accessible shut-off valves, anti-scald devices on faucets, and water-efficient fixtures to comply with conservation requirements. Electrical mandates require GFCI protection on countertops and near sinks, tamper-resistant receptacles, two 20-amp small appliance circuits, and dedicated circuits for large appliances. Electrical panel upgrades become essential when current capacity falls short of modern demands. Local adjustments to California standards prioritize energy efficiency, seismic protection, and hazard prevention in prone areas.

Typical Costs and Budget Considerations for Plumbing and Electrical Upgrades

Knowing the expenses involved in kitchen remodel plumbing electrical helps homeowners plan realistically and avoid surprises. Entry-level changes including outlet replacement, fixture installation, and minor work typically fall between $5,000 and $12,000. Moderate projects involving relocations, additional circuits, GFCI installations, and panel upgrades typically cost $12,000 to $25,000. Full-scale integration with complete rough-ins, approvals, major circuits, and major moves commonly amounts to $20,000–$45,000, often comprising 10 to 20 percent of total kitchen expenditure.

Several factors influence final pricing in addition to materials and the complexity of moves. Poor coordination frequently leads to rework expenses that can add thousands—misaligned trades cause repeated wall openings, extra labor, and material waste.
